Chinaunix首页 | 论坛 | 博客
  • 博客访问: 579767
  • 博文数量: 142
  • 博客积分: 10016
  • 博客等级: 上将
  • 技术积分: 1835
  • 用 户 组: 普通用户
  • 注册时间: 2008-07-10 14:30
个人简介

工作中~

文章分类

全部博文(142)

文章存档

2009年(25)

2008年(117)

我的朋友

分类:

2008-07-22 11:22:19

可以实现,花费了好多时间找这方面的资料,最后发现官网上就有,郁闷那!!  lxq007


实现对邮件服务器中用户的quoto设置

 

/etc/dovecot/dovecot.conf
protocol imap {
  mail_plugins = quota imap_quota
}
protocol pop3 {
  mail_plugins = quota
}
# In case you're using deliver:
protocol lda {
#quota插件和邮件自动分类进入文件夹或删除插件
  mail_plugins = quota cmusieve
}

plugin {
  # 10 MB + 1000 messages quota limit
  #可以被单独用户大小覆盖
  quota = maildir:storage=1024000000:messages=0
}

#userdb static  注销这个静态的
使用动态的
userdb sql {
    # Path for SQL configuration file, see /etc/dovecot/dovecot-sql.conf for example
    args = /etc/dovecot/dovecot-sql.conf
}


/etc/dovecot/dovecot-sql.conf

user_query = SELECT '/home/vmail/%d/%n' as home, 5566 AS uid, 5566 AS gid, concat('maildir:storage=', floor(quota/1024)) AS quota FROM view_users WHERE email = '%u'

 

  

阅读(944) | 评论(0) | 转发(0) |
0

上一篇:SpamAssassin

下一篇:自动回复 实现

给主人留下些什么吧!~~